    <title>Bravo enhances its network to secure passing over 15 million walkie-talkie calls during Hajj</title>

        The Public Telecommunications Company (Bravo), the sole operator specializing in providing the public and private sectors with the walkie-talkie with cellular communications services and solutions in the Kingdom, has completed its preparations to enhance the network capacity in Hajj region and secure passing over 15 million walkie-talkie calls during Hajj, with an increase of 36% to the last season when Bravo passed 11 million calls for its customers and users.
